    How to Make Classic Cinnamon Swirl Rolls

    1. Activate Yeast

    Gently warm 1 cup milk until warm to the touch (110°F). Whisk in 2 tbsp sugar and yeast. Wait for 2-5 minutes until slightly foamy and bubbling. If inactive after 5 minutes, check yeast expiration.

    2. Combine Dry Ingredients

    In a large bowl or stand mixer with paddle, mix flour, remaining sugar, baking powder, and 1 tsp salt.

    3. Form Dough

    Blend in yeast mixture, then the egg. Add 6 tbsp melted butter and mix to a shaggy dough. Knead until smooth and elastic, about 4-5 minutes, no extra flour necessary.

    4. First Rise

    Grease a bowl, place dough inside, cover with plastic wrap, and let rise in a warm area until doubled, 1.5-2 hours.

    5. Chill Dough

    Punch down dough, re-cover, and refrigerate for 1 hour or overnight.

    6. Prepare Filling

    Mix brown sugar, cinnamon, and 1/4 tsp salt. Roll dough on a floured surface into a 16x10-inch rectangle. Brush with 1/4 cup melted butter, cover with sugar mixture, then drizzle remaining butter.

    7. Form Rolls

    Roll tightly from the long side, cut into nine pieces, and place in a greased 9x13-inch dish, spiral up. Optionally, cover and refrigerate overnight.

    8. Second Rise

    Cover with plastic wrap, let rise in a warm spot until puffed, about 1 hour (longer if refrigerated).

    9. Preheat & Bake

    Heat oven to 375°F. Bake rolls until golden and caramelized, about 32-35 minutes.

    10. Make Glaze

    Mix confectioners' sugar with 5-6 tbsp milk to a drizzle consistency. Adjust thickness if needed.

    11. Finish

    Drizzle warm rolls with glaze. Cool slightly before serving.
